Q: Is 342,174 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 342,174 is a composite number.

Why is 342,174 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 342,174 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 7 14 21 42 8,147 16,294 24,441 48,882 57,029 114,058 171,087 and 342,174, with no remainder.

Since 342,174 cannot be divided by just 1 and 342,174, it is a composite number.
